Description

Welcome home to lake living at its finest. This original log cabin built in the 1700s has been reimagined to make it the home of your dreams. Packed with history and all the modern amenities you crave. Nested on a large, private, double lot directly off Lake Hartwell. This property boasts two docks; A fishing/swimming dock off the back of the property, and a boat slip at the community dock just a short walk or golf cart drive away. As you step into the home you are greeted by a beautiful stone fireplace, original oak floors, a huge Harry Potter closet under the stairs, and the feeling you have stepped back in time. Off the main living room you’ll find a spacious primary suite equipped with a tastefully updated en-suite bathroom, and walk in closet. As you make your way through the house, up the stairs, you’ll find an expansive second primary bedroom. The attached bathroom has beautiful modern finishes that maintain the historic feel of the home including a claw foot tub. Back downstairs the spacious kitchen has a beautiful stone gas fireplace, a farmhouse sink, brand new stainless steel appliances, a large center island packed with tons of storage and easily accessible outlets, granite countertops, and a massive butcher block that is over 100 years old. The kitchen is equipped with a huge walk in pantry with tons of shelving, a laundry room, and third bathroom. Through the kitchen, make your way into the solarium/formal dining room, with beautiful brick floors, and wall to wall windows that flood the room with natural light. The home also has the perfect office space that can double as a third bedroom or workout room overlooking the lake. The livable footprint is about 1850+ sq ft, but that does not include the over 700 square feet of downstairs storage that can be used as a workroom, as well as a walkout dry basement that goes the entire length of the house. Outside, a portion of the property fully fenced, perfect for our furry friends. The current owner recently added gravel pathways that make walking down to your private dock easily accessible. This home is truly unique and has been featured in several magazines to show off its one of a kind charm. Boat and golf cart available for purchase with a separate bill of sale.
